What is a Technical Sales Project Manager?

A Technical Sales Project Manager is a professional who oversees sales projects that require a strong understanding of technical products or services. They act as the bridge between the sales team, clients, and technical teams, ensuring smooth project delivery and customer satisfaction. Their responsibilities include managing project timelines, coordinating resources, communicating technical requirements, and supporting the sales process with technical expertise. This role requires both strong project management skills and in-depth technical knowledge to effectively address client needs and drive successful out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Technical Sales Project Manager?

To thrive as a Technical Sales Project Manager, you need strong project management, technical acumen, and business development skills, typically supported by a degree in engineering, business,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M software, project management tools like Microsoft Project or Asana, and technical sales certifications are highly beneficial. Exceptional communication, negotiation, and relationship-building abilities set top performers apart in this role. These competencies ensure seamless coordination between technical teams and clients, driving successful project delivery and sales growth.

How does a Technical Sales Project Manager typically balance client expectations with internal project constraints?

A Technical Sales Project Manager often serves as the bridge between clients and internal teams, ensuring that project deliverables align with both client expectations and the company's technical or resource limitations. This involves regular communication with stakeholders, clear documentation of requirements, and proactive risk management. Managing this balance requires setting realistic timelines, negotiating priorities, and adapting solutions when challenges arise. Strong collaboration skills are essential, as the role frequently involves coordinating with sales, engineering, and support teams to meet objectives.

What is the difference between Technical Sales Project Manager vs Technical Sales Engineer?

AspectTechnical Sales Project ManagerTechnical Sales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, Business, or related field; often PMP or project management certificationsBachelor's or Master's in Engineering, Technical field; often relevant technical cert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ees projects, coordinates teams, manages client relationshipsProvides technical product demonstrations, supports sales with technical expertise
Industry UsageUsed in industries like manufacturing, construction, IT, and engineering servicesCommon in technology, software, industrial equipment sectors

The Technical Sales Project Manager focuses on managing sales projects, coordinating teams, and ensuring project delivery. In contrast, the Technical Sales Engineer provides technical expertise, supports sales through product demonstrations, and addresses technical client needs. Both roles require technical knowledge but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Job Summary

This positionis accountable for a program's cost, schedule and technical performance over the program lifecycle.

The Project Manager leads the Crystal Group Integrated Product Teams (IPT). Program IPT members can include staff from Engineering, Operations, Quality, Supply Chain, Sales, Business Development, and others.Project Managers will execute commercial and defense programs, for United States-based customers, and customers outside of the United States.

Essential Functions

  • Leads the program's IPT, including Engineering, Operations, Quality, Supply Chain, Sales, Business Development, and others.

  • Leads all product and system lifecycle activities from pursuit and order capture to transition to production, leveraging program plans,integratedmaster schedules, cadences, and reviews to plan and manage projects.

  • Manages program risks, including mitigations and contingencies.

  • Manages program opportunities, including harvest plans.

  • Manages dependencies across all teams, activities, and functions.

  • Is a key stakeholder in customer relationships, supporting the business development lead in their role as the customer relationship owner.

  • Collaborates with a wide range of entry-level to highly experienced engineers and technical personnel.

  • Possess a well-honed deception detector.

Areas of focus could be in one or more of the following

Technical Project Management:

  • Collaborates with engineering teams to ensure technical requirements are met, inclusive of design, performance, and verification requirements.

  • Programs that include "significant design and development activities": Accountable for the pursuit phase activities, include design approach review, cost and schedule estimation, planning, and demand forecasting.

  • Accountable for integration and verification activities.

  • Ensures compliance with industry standards and regulatory requirements.

  • Manages configuration control and change-management processes.

Operations Project Management:

  • Collaborates with Operations leadership and teams to ensure internal Operations requirements are met, inclusive of manufacturability, testability, documentation, change management, and other dimensions.

  • Accountable for planning and implementing standards and expectations for transitioning to production, including cross-functional reviews, design for manufacturability, design for testability, and other functions.

Subcontract Project Management:

  • With the Crystal Group contracts team, the Project Manager is accountable for managing subcontract scope during the pursuit, and design and development stages of the project lifecycle.

  • Act as the primary point of contact between Crystal Group and the subcontractor.

  • Ensure that the subcontractor is integrated into the Crystal Group execution plans, including the integrated master schedule (IMS), change management, quality reviews, and other activities.

Project Stakeholder Management:

  • Coordinate with account management, system architects, and business development teams during proposal activities.

  • Lead internal business-related activities including project status and design reviews.

Quality and Compliance:

  • Ensureprograms meet all applicable quality standards and certifications.

  • Accountable for ensuring projects are complianttothe contractual requirements.

  • Coordinate regulatory approvals and certifications.

  • Ensure compliancetointernal requirements, such as change management, design for manufacturability, serviceability, and testability.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

  • Demonstrate experience with project management for Engineering and Operations.

  • Demonstratableexperience with managing project technical cost, schedule, and performance using earned value metrics.

  • Strong understanding of systems engineering principles and hardware/software integration.

  • Experience with the full product life cycle, from pursuit through design and development and to transition to production.

  • Experience working with energy sector customers andunderstandingofpower systems, grid technologies, or renewable energy solutions.

  • Knowledge of defense contracting processes and requirements.

  • Understanding of export control regulations including ITAR and EAR).

  • Proficient in Microsoft Project, including scheduling, dependencies, resource and staff loading, and other project management functions.

  • Excellent written and verbal communicator and presenter, and experience with collaborating and communicating with peers, leadership, customers, partners, and suppliers.

  • Strong verbal and written communication abilities.

  • Experience presenting to executive leadership and external customers.

  • Ability to work effectively in cross-functional, matrixed organizations.

Required Qualifications

  • Must be a US Person (US Citizen, person granted US Permanent Resident Card or any individual who is granted status as a "protected person").

  • 3 to 5 years of project management experience.
